- Provide customer service to personnel and visitors by following Allied Universal procedures, site-specific policies, and when appropriate, emergency response activities at a food and beverage production and distribution location.
- Conduct regular and random patrols of buildings, production-adjacent areas, yards, parking areas, and perimeter points to deter unwanted activity and identify hazards or unusual conditions.
- Control access by verifying identification, processing visitor entries, managing delivery and driver check-in, and directing traffic flow in accordance with site procedures.
- Respond to incidents and critical situations in a calm, problem-solving manner, including initiating notifications, assisting with evacuations or shelter procedures when directed, and documenting actions taken.
- Complete detailed reports and logs, monitor alarms and cameras when assigned, and communicate observations and security-related concerns to site leadership and Allied Universal management.
